Cholangiocarcinoma (CCA) is a rare biliary tract tumor with high malignancy. CCA is the second most common primary hepatobiliary cancer after hepatocarcinoma. Despite its rarity, the incidence of CCA is steadily increasing globally. Most patients with CCA are asymptomatic in the early stages, resulting in a late-stage diagnosis and poor prognosis. Finding reliable biomarkers is essential to improve CCA's early diagnosis and survival rate. Non-coding RNAs (ncRNAs) are non-protein coding RNAs produced by genomic transcription. This includes microRNAs, long non-coding RNAs, and circular RNAs. ncRNAs have multiple functions in regulating gene expression and are crucial for maintaining normal cell function and developing diseases. Many studies have shown that aberrantly expressed ncRNAs can regulate the occurrence and development of CCA. ncRNAs can be easily extracted and detected through tumor tissue and liquid biopsies, representing a potential tool for diagnosing and prognosis CCA. This review will provide a detailed update on the diagnostic and prognostic potentials of lncRNAs and cirRNAs as biomarkers in CCA.

AIMS/HYPOTHESIS: Imbalances in glucose metabolism are hallmarks of clinically silent prediabetes (defined as impaired fasting glucose and/or impaired glucose tolerance) representing dysmetabolism trajectories leading to type 2 diabetes. CD26/dipeptidyl peptidase 4 (DPP4) is a clinically proven molecular target of diabetes-controlling drugs but the DPP4 gene control of dysglycaemia is not proven. METHODS: We dissected the genetic control of post-OGTT and insulin release responses by the DPP4 gene in a Portuguese population-based cohort of mainly European ancestry that comprised individuals with normoglycaemia and prediabetes, and in mouse experimental models of Dpp4 deficiency and hyperenergetic diet. RESULTS: In individuals with normoglycaemia, DPP4 single-nucleotide variants governed glycaemic excursions (rs4664446, p=1.63x10-7) and C-peptide release responses (rs2300757, p=6.86x10-5) upon OGTT. Association with blood glucose levels was stronger at 30 min OGTT, but a higher association with the genetic control of insulin secretion was detected in later phases of the post-OGTT response, suggesting that the DPP4 gene directly senses glucose challenges. Accordingly, in mice fed a normal chow diet but not a high-fat diet, we found that, under OGTT, expression of Dpp4 is strongly downregulated at 30 min in the mouse liver. Strikingly, no genetic association was found in prediabetic individuals, indicating that post-OGTT control by DPP4 is abrogated in prediabetes. Furthermore, Dpp4 KO mice provided concordant evidence that Dpp4 modulates post-OGTT C-peptide release in normoglycaemic but not dysmetabolic states. CONCLUSIONS/INTERPRETATION: These results showed the DPP4 gene as a strong determinant of post-OGTT levels via glucose-sensing mechanisms that are abrogated in prediabetes. We propose that impairments in DPP4 control of post-OGTT insulin responses are part of molecular mechanisms underlying early metabolic disturbances associated with type 2 diabetes.

INTRODUCTION: As conventional treatments currently available for mucositis are not considerably effective, there is a need to implement an adjuvant protocol for the treatment of oral mucositis in patients undergoing radiotherapy and chemotherapy. PURPOSE: To evaluate the effect of photobiomodulation (PBM) and antimicrobial photodynamic therapy (aPDT) mediated by curcumin and blue LED as an adjunct treatment of oral mucositis for oncology patients using chemotherapy and/or radiotherapy. METHODS: Clinical, randomized study, in a single location, in an oncology service of a general hospital, with a total of 30 patients (over 18 years old) with stable oral mucosa lesions in the process of chemotherapy and/or radiotherapy. The patients were divided into 3 groups: control group (treated with nystatin), PBM group (treated with low-level laser therapy), and the aPDT group (treated with 450-nm blue LED and curcumin photosensitizer). RESULTS: The results showed, by means of intra-group comparisons, that the two experimental treatments promoted yeast reduction of the genus Candida in the last two evaluations (21 days and 30 days), but not in the first two evaluations (7 days and 14 days). The intra-group comparisons showed that the control and aPDT group showed a significant difference in the degree of mucositis over the four evaluations performed, with the results pointing out that the mucositis worsened in the control group from the 14th day, while reduced in the aPDT group from the 21st day of treatment. CONCLUSION: A reduction in the degree of mucositis and pain score was observed in the PBM and aPDT groups, with the aPDT group standing out when presenting early clinical improvement in relation to the PBM group and the control group, thus emphasizing its effectiveness within the desired aspects. Regarding the antimicrobial effect, aPDT showed a greater reduction of yeasts of the genus Candida in the tested parameters.

BACKGROUND AND AIMS: Blinded retrospective continuous glucose monitoring (rCGM) provides detailed information about real-life glycaemic profile. In persons with type 2 diabetes without adequate glycaemic control, the structured introduction of rCGM may be beneficial to sustain improvements in diabetes management. METHODS AND RESULTS: 102 individuals with insulin-treated type 2 diabetes, age less than 66 years old and HbA1c >7.5%, were recruited. Participants performed a 7-day blinded rCGM (iPro2) every four months for one year. Biochemical, anthropometric, and rCGM data was collected. Participants' and healthcare professionals' perceptions were assessed. 90 participants completed the protocol. HbA1c was 9.1 ± 0.1% one year prior to enrolment and 9.4 ± 0.1% at enrolment (p < 0.01). With the rCGM-based intervention, a decrease in HbA1c was achieved at 4 months (8.4 ± 0.1%, p < 0.0001), and 12 months (8.1 ± 0.1%, p < 0.0001). A significant increase in time-in-range was observed (50.8 ± 2.4 at baseline vs 61.5 ± 2.2% at 12 months, for 70-180 mg/dL, p < 0.001), with no difference in exposure time to hypoglycaemia. After 12 months, there was an increase in self-reported diabetes treatment satisfaction (p < 0.05). CONCLUSION: In persons with type 2 diabetes and poor metabolic control, specific data from blinded rCGM informed therapeutic changes and referral to targeted education consultations on nutrition and insulin administration technique. Therapeutic changes were made more frequently and targeted to changes in medication dose, timing, and/or type, as well as to lifestyle. Together, these brought significant improvements in clinical outcomes, effective shared decision-making, and satisfaction with treatment. REGISTRATION NUMBER: NCT04141111.

PURPOSE: (Poly)phenols have been reported to confer protective effects against type 2 diabetes but the precise association remains elusive. This meta-analysis aimed to assess the effects of (poly)phenol intake on well-established biomarkers in people with type 2 diabetes or at risk of developing diabetes. METHODS: A systematic search was conducted using the following selection criteria: (1) human randomized controlled trials involving individuals with prediabetes and type 2 diabetes; (2) one or more of the following biomarkers: glucose, glycated haemoglobin (HbA1c), insulin, pro-insulin, homeostatic model assessment of insulin resistance (HOMA-IR), islet amyloid polypeptide (IAPP)/amylin, pro-IAPP/pro-amylin, glucagon, C-peptide; (3) chronic intervention with pure or enriched mixtures of (poly)phenols. From 488 references, 88 were assessed for eligibility; data were extracted from 27 studies and 20 were used for meta-analysis. The groups included in the meta-analysis were: (poly)phenol mixtures, isoflavones, flavanols, anthocyanins and resveratrol. RESULTS: Estimated intervention/control mean differences evidenced that, overall, the consumption of (poly)phenols contributed to reduced fasting glucose levels (- 3.32 mg/dL; 95% CI - 5.86, - 0.77; P = 0.011). Hb1Ac was only slightly reduced (- 0.24%; 95% CI - 0.43, - 0.044; P = 0.016) whereas the levels of insulin and HOMA-IR were not altered. Subgroup comparative analyses indicated a stronger effect on blood glucose in individuals with diabetes (- 5.86 mg/dL, 95% CI - 11.34, - 0.39; P = 0.036) and this effect was even stronger in individuals taking anti-diabetic medication (- 10.17 mg/dL, 95% CI - 16.59, - 3.75; P = 0.002). CONCLUSIONS: Our results support that the consumption of (poly)phenols may contribute to lower glucose levels in individuals with type 2 diabetes or at risk of diabetes and that these compounds may also act in combination with anti-diabetic drugs.

AIMS: To evaluate the impact of one-year high intensity interval training (HIIT) combined with resistance training (RT) vs continuous moderate intensity training (MCT) combined with RT on glycaemic control, body composition and cardiorespiratory fitness (CRF) in patients with type 2 diabetes. MATERIALS AND METHODS: A randomized controlled trial included 96 participants with type 2 diabetes for a one-year supervised exercise intervention with three groups: Control, HIIT with RT and MCT with RT). The control group received standard counseling regarding general PA guidelines, with no structured exercise sessions. The main outcome variable was HbA1c (%). Secondary outcomes were other glycaemic variables, body composition, anthropometry measurements, CRF and enjoyment of exercise. Generalized estimating equations (GEE) were used to model outcomes. RESULTS: Among the 96 participants enrolled in the intervention, 80 were randomized, with a mean (SD) age of 58.5 years (7.7) and a mean HbA1c of 7.2% (1.6). After adjusting the model for sex and total moderate-to-vigorous physical activity (MVPA), we found that both the MCT with RT (ß, 0.003; P, 0.921) and the HIIT with RT (ß, 0.025; P, 0.385) groups had no effect on HbA1c. A favourable effect was observed in the MCT with RT group, with a reduction in whole body fat index (ß, -0.062; P, 0.022), android fat index (ß, -0.010; P, 0.010) and gynoid fat index (ß, -0.013; P, 0.014). Additionally, CRF increased during the intervention, but only in the MCT with RT group (ß, 0.185; P, 0.019). CONCLUSIONS: The results from this study suggest that there was no effect of either MCT with RT or HIIT with RT on glycaemic control in individuals with type 2 diabetes. However, the combination of MCT and RT improved body composition and CRF following a one-year intervention.

This study aims to investigate associations between glycated haemoglobin (HbA1c), glycated albumin (GA) and fructosamine with neonatal birthweight in gestational diabetes mellitus (GDM). The prospective cohort consisted of 82 women with GDM and their newborns, enrolled between November 2016 and September 2017. Considering neonatal birthweight and birthweights ≥90th percentile for gestational age as outcomes, linear and logistic regression models were used, respectively. Fructosamine (R2=0.62) and GA (R2=0.61) performed very similarly between them and best than HbA1c (R2=0.58). The added value of GA or fructosamine to HbA1c resulted in increase in models' performances. GA attained the best discriminative ability regarding large-for-date status babies (AUC = 0.80, OR-estimate 1.58, p=.001) followed by fructosamine (AUC = 0.78, OR-estimate 1.42, p=.001) and HbA1c (AUC = 0.69, OR-estimate 3.09, p=.070). GA and fructosamine, besides from providing additional information to HbA1c, when used separately perform better than the traditional biomarker in predicting neonatal birthweight and large-for-date babies in pregnant women with GDM. Impact statement What is already known on this subject? HbA1c is the standard glycaemic indicator used in GDM. Its association with birthweight and large-for-date status has been previously reported. However, it has become increasingly questionable whether it is a suitable glycaemic marker in pregnancy. There is a growing interest in other non-traditional shorter-term glycaemic indicators, such as GA and fructosamine. Nevertheless, few studies exist and almost all are retrospective and with ethnically homogeneous study populations composed by pregnant women not only with GDM but also type 1 and type 2 diabetes mellitus. What do the results of this study add? Our prospective multi-ethnic cohort composed solely on pregnant women with GDM and their infants show that even though all of the aforementioned biomarkers are associated with birthweight and large-for-date status in GDM when used separately, GA and fructosamine seem to perform better than HbA1c. When used with HbA1c, they improve the predicting performance of the traditional marker. What are the implications of these findings for future clinical practice and/or further research? These findings suggest that GA and fructosamine can provide important additional or substitute information to HbA1c in GDM, namely in predicting birthweight and large-for-date status babies. Larger studies are needed to confirm if this non-traditional biomarkers can change clinical practice.

This study examined the gender-specific correlates of face-to-face and online extradyadic involvement (EDI) in dating relationships. The sample consisted of 561 women (M age = 23.19 years) and 222 men (M age = 23.97 years), all of whom reported being in an exclusive dating relationship for an average of 35 months. Participants completed the following self-report measures: Extradyadic Behavior Inventory, Attitudes toward Infidelity Scale, and Investment Model Scale. During the current relationship, men were more likely than women to report engagement in face-to-face physical/sexual EDI (23.4 vs. 15.5 %) and online sexual EDI (15.3 vs. 4.6 %). Both men and women with a history of infidelity in a prior relationship were more likely to engage in EDI. More positive attitudes toward infidelity, lower relationship satisfaction, lower commitment, and higher quality of alternatives were significantly associated with EDI, regardless of gender. Women reporting infidelity of a partner in a prior relationship were more likely to engage in face-to-face and online emotional EDI; a longer relationship and a younger age at the first sexual encounter were significant correlates of the engagement in face-to-face emotional EDI. Women with higher education were approximately three times more likely to engage in online sexual EDI. Although men and women are converging in terms of overall EDI, men still report higher engagement in physical/sexual extradyadic behaviors, and the correlates of sexual and emotional EDI vary according to gender. This study contributes to a comprehensive approach of factors influencing the likelihood of EDI and encourages future research in this area.

Baylisascaris procyonis is a soil-transmitted helminth mainly found in raccoons (Procyon lotor) which can also affect other domestic and sylvatic animals, as well as humans, when the eggs released in the feces of parasitized raccoons are accidentally ingested. Three assays have been conducted to assess the effect of three saprophytic fungi, Mucor circinelloides, Paecilomyces lilacinus, and Verticillium sp., on the eggs of B. procyonis. Firstly, their ovicidal effect was in vitro ascertained by placing 1 mL with 2 × 10(6) spores of each fungus in Petri plates with water-agar (2 %) and simultaneously adding 200 eggs of Baylisascaris/plate. Two in vivo probes were carried out, by spraying the fungal spores (3 mL containing about 2 × 10(6) spores/mL) on the feces of raccoons and coatis (Nasua narica) passing eggs of B. procyonis in a zoological park; the other assay consisted of evaluating the activity of the fungi after adding sand to fecal samples from raccoons. An ovicidal type 3 activity characterized by morphological damage of the eggshell with hyphal penetration, internal egg colonization, and embryo alteration was observed for all the tested fungi. In the plate assays, viability of Baylisascaris eggs reduced significantly by 53-69 % with Mucor, 45-62 % with Paecilomyces, and 52-67 % with Verticillium. A similar ovicidal effect was detected in the feces with sand. These results demonstrate the usefulness of spraying spores of M. circinelloides, Pa. lilacinus, or Verticillium sp. on the feces of animals infected by Baylisascaris to decrease the numbers of viable eggs and, thus, the risk of infection.

Transcription termination is a crucial step in the production of conforming mRNAs and functional proteins. Under cellular stress conditions, the transcription machinery fails to identify the termination site and continues transcribing beyond gene boundaries, a phenomenon designated as transcription readthrough. However, the prevalence and impact of this phenomenon in healthy human tissues remain unexplored. Here, we assessed transcription readthrough in almost 3000 transcriptome profiles representing 23 human tissues and found that 34% of the expressed protein-coding genes produced readthrough transcripts. The production of readthrough transcripts was restricted in genomic regions with high transcriptional activity and was associated with inefficient splicing and increased chromatin accessibility in terminal regions. In addition, we showed that these transcripts contained several binding sites for the same miRNA, unravelling a potential role as miRNA sponges. Overall, this work provides evidence that transcription readthrough is pervasive and non-stochastic, not only in abnormal conditions but also in healthy tissues. This suggests a potential role for such transcripts in modulating normal cellular functions.

Control of infection by gastrointestinal nematodes remains a big problem in ruminants under continuous grazing. For the purpose of decreasing the risk of infection by Trichuris sp. in captive bison (Bison bison) always maintained in the same plot, dried gelatins having ≥106 chlamydospores of both Mucor circinelloides and Duddingtonia flagrans were given to them for one week, and at the end, fecal samples (FF) collected each week for four weeks were analyzed immediately. Feces taken one week prior to gelatin administration served as controls (CF). Eggs of Trichuris sp. were sorted into non-viable and viable, then classified into viable undeveloped (VU), viable with cellular development (VCD), or viable infective (VI). Ovistatic and ovicidal effects were determined throughout the study. In FF, viability of Trichuris eggs decreased between 9% (first week) and 57% (fourth week), egg development was delayed during the first two weeks, and VI percentages were significantly lower than in CF (p = 0.001). It is concluded that the preparation of gelatins with chlamydospores of parasiticidal fungi and their subsequent dehydration offer an edible formulation that is ready to use, stress-free to supply, and easy to store, as well as being well-accepted by ruminants and highly efficient to reduce the risk of Trichuris sp. infection among animals under continuous grazing regimes.

The social transmission of a novel food preference can avoid unnecessary costs arising from tasting nonedible foods. This type of social learning has been demonstrated in laboratory rats and mice. However, among wild animals, there may be several constraints that make it less effective. Using wild Algerian mice (Mus spretus) tested in the laboratory, we demonstrate that a preference for a novel food can be transmitted between Observer and Demonstrator individuals and that it is maintained for at least 30 days. However, only half of the Observers acquired a preference for the same food as the Demonstrators, and only when the duration of oronasal investigation was above a certain threshold (≥122 s); below this threshold (<122 s), Observers acquired a preference for the alternative food offered, which was maintained for a shorter time. Sex, size, and identity of individuals did not influence the transmission of social information. The results show that different interaction times will result in animals copying or avoiding the food choices of others. This suggests that the transmission of social information among wild animals is complex and probably influenced by many factors (e.g., dominance, familiarity, and health condition), ultimately conditioning the type of interaction between individuals and its outcome. Testing wild animals and the ecological and social constraints they face is, therefore, an important step in our understanding of how effectively social information is transmitted in nature.

INTRODUCTION: In Non-Alcoholic Fatty Liver Disease (NAFLD), events driving early hepatic dysfunction with respect to specific metabolic pathways are still poorly known. METHODS: We enrolled 84 subjects with obesity and/or type 2 diabetes (T2D). FibroScan® served to assess NAFLD by controlled attenuation parameter (CAP), and fibrosis by liver stiffness (LS). Patients with LS above 7 kPa were excluded. APRI and FIB-4 were used as additional serum biomarkers of fibrosis. The stable-isotope dynamic breath test was used to assess the hepatic efficiency of portal extraction (as DOB15) and microsomal metabolization (as cPDR30) of orally-administered (13C)-methacetin. RESULTS: NAFLD occurred in 45%, 65.9%, and 91.3% of normal weight, overweight, and obese subjects, respectively. Biomarkers of liver fibrosis were comparable across subgroups, and LS was higher in obese, than in normal weight subjects. DOB15 was 23.2 ± 1.5‰ in normal weight subjects, tended to decrease in overweight (19.9 ± 1.0‰) and decreased significantly in obese subjects (16.9 ± 1.3, P = 0.008 vs. normal weight). Subjects with NAFLD had lower DOB15 (18.7 ± 0.9 vs. 22.1 ± 1.2, P = 0.03) but higher LS (4.7 ± 0.1 vs. 4.0 ± 0.2 kPa, P = 0.0003) than subjects without NAFLD, irrespective of fibrosis. DOB15 (but not cPDR30) decreased with increasing degree of NAFLD (R = -0.26; P = 0.01) and LS (R = -0.23, P = 0.03). Patients with T2D showed increased rate of NAFLD than those without T2D but similar LS, DOB15 and cPDR30. CONCLUSIONS: Overweight, obesity and liver fat accumulation manifest with deranged portal extraction efficiency of methacetin into the steatotic hepatocyte. This functional alteration occurs early, and irrespective of significant fibrosis and presence of T2D.

The utility of an enzyme-linked immunosorbent assay to determine the sensitization against the trematode Fasciola hepatica in horses from an endemic area (NW Spain) was assessed. Blood samples were collected from 536 horses and tested against a 2.9-kDa recombinant surface protein (FhrAPS) to estimate the presence of IgG antibodies. Data were analysed regarding several intrinsic (age, gender and breed) and extrinsic factors (aptitude and housing). The farm size (number of horses/farm) was also considered. Sixty percent (95% CI 56, 64) of the horses were positive to the FhrAPS-ELISA, with a significantly higher seroprevalence in the mares (67%). Foals reached the lowest percentage of sensitization against the trematode (12%), and a significant positive correlation between the seroprevalence of fasciolosis and the age of the horses was established. When considering all the factors together, the seroprevalence of fasciolosis was initially classified into two groups (nodes) regarding the age of the horses. The node composed of the horses older than 1 year was then divided into two other clusters according to their gender. The mares were finally classified and grouped into two nodes regarding their breed. We concluded that the FhrAPS-ELISA is very useful for the demonstration of specific equine IgG antibodies against F. hepatica. An elevated risk of exposition to this trematode in horses maintained in endemic areas was proven. The possible role of horses as reservoirs for F. hepatica infections is discussed.

Coffee may protect against non-alcoholic fatty liver disease (NAFLD), but the roles of the caffeine and non-caffeine components are unclear. Coffee intake by 156 overweight subjects (87% with Type-2-Diabetes, T2D) was assessed via a questionnaire, with 98 subjects (all T2D) also providing a 24 h urine sample for quantification of coffee metabolites by LC-MS/MS. NAFLD was characterized by the fatty liver index (FLI) and by Fibroscan® assessment of fibrosis. No associations were found between self-reported coffee intake and NAFLD parameters; however, total urine caffeine metabolites, defined as Σcaffeine (caffeine + paraxanthine + theophylline), and adjusted for fat-free body mass, were significantly higher for subjects with no liver fibrosis than for those with fibrosis. Total non-caffeine metabolites, defined as Σncm (trigonelline + caffeic acid + p-coumaric acid), showed a significant negative association with the FLI. Multiple regression analyses for overweight/obese T2D subjects (n = 89) showed that both Σcaffeine and Σncm were negatively associated with the FLI, after adjusting for age, sex, HbA1c, ethanol intake and glomerular filtration rate. The theophylline fraction of Σcaffeine was significantly increased with both fibrosis and the FLI, possibly reflecting elevated CYP2E1 activity-a hallmark of NAFLD worsening. Thus, for overweight/obese T2D patients, higher intake of both caffeine and non-caffeine coffee components is associated with less severe NAFLD. Caffeine metabolites represent novel markers of NAFLD progression.

Dogs cared for in a shelter are dewormed every three-four months, but they all become infected one-two months later by the soil-transmitted helminths (STHs) Toxocara canis, Toxascaris leonina, Trichuris vulpis, and Ancylostoma caninum. For the purpose of reducing their risk of infection by decreasing the survival of helminths' infective stages in soil, chlamydospores of two parasiticide fungi, Mucor circinelloides (ovicide) and Duddingtonia flagrans (larvicide) were formulated as handmade edible gelatins and given three days per week for 17 months to 18 dogs (DRF, dogs receiving fungi); a second group was maintained without fungi (CD, control dogs). All individuals were dewormed at months 0, 3, 7, 10 and 13, and it was observed that the levels of helminths egg-output were reduced by 96-98% fourteen days after each treatment. Fecal egg counts of STHs were similar in both groups until the 6th-8th months, and then remained significantly lower in DRF than in CD (42-100% ascarids; 30-100% trichurids and ancylostomatids). According to the results, and considering that gelatin treats have always been fully accepted, it is concluded that this new formulation offers an efficient solution to decrease the risk of infection among dogs maintained in shelters, and is therefore recommended.

The aim of this article was to relate the clinical case of an HIV-positive orthodontic patient who reported that her cheeks had been hurting since treatment began. We started with the data collected in anamnesis and by contact with the patient's physician, and a diagnosis of facial lipodystrophy as a result of the use of retroviral drugs was reached. The patient was referred to a dermatologist for treatment of the facial lipodystrophy.

Dietary fructose overshadows glucose in promoting metabolic complications. Intestinal fructose metabolism (IFM) protects against these effects in rodents, by favoring gluconeogenesis, but the extent of IFM in humans is not known. We therefore aimed to infer the extent of IFM by comparing the contribution of dietary fructose to systemic glucose and hepatic glycogen appearance postprandially. Twelve fasting healthy subjects ingested two protein meals in random order, one supplemented with 50 g 5/95 fructose/glucose (LF) and the other with 50 g 55/45 fructose/glucose (HF). Sources of postprandial plasma glucose appearance and hepatic glycogen synthesis were determined with deuterated water. Plasma glucose excursions, as well as pre- and post-meal insulin, c-peptide, and triglyceride levels were nearly identical for both meals. The total gluconeogenic contribution to plasma glucose appearance was significantly higher for HF versus LF (65 ± 2% vs. 34 ± 3%, p < 0.001). For HF, Krebs cycle anaplerosis accounted for two-thirds of total gluconeogenesis (43 ± 2%) with one-third from Triose-P sources (22 ± 1%). With LF, three-quarters of the total gluconeogenic contribution originated via Krebs cycle anaplerosis (26 ± 2%) with one-quarter from Triose-P sources (9 ± 2%). HF and LF gave similar direct and indirect pathway contributions to hepatic glycogen synthesis. Increasing the fructose/glucose ratio had significant effects on glucose appearance sources but no effects on hepatic glycogen synthesis sources, consistent with extensive IFM. The majority of fructose carbons were converted to glucose via the Krebs cycle.

Systemic insulin availability is determined by a balance between beta-cell secretion capacity and insulin clearance (IC). Insulin-degrading enzyme (IDE) is involved in the intracellular mechanisms underlying IC. The liver is a major player in IC control yet the role of hepatic IDE in glucose and lipid homeostasis remains unexplored. We hypothesized that IDE governs postprandial IC and hepatic IDE dysfunction amplifies dysmetabolic responses and prediabetes traits such as hepatic steatosis. In a European/Portuguese population-based cohort, IDE SNPs were strongly associated with postprandial IC in normoglycemic men but to a considerably lesser extent in women or in subjects with prediabetes. Liver-specific knockout-mice (LS-IDE KO) under normal chow diet (NCD), showed reduced postprandial IC with glucose intolerance and under high fat diet (HFD) were more susceptible to hepatic steatosis than control mice. This suggests that regulation of IC by IDE contributes to liver metabolic resilience. In agreement, LS-IDE KO hepatocytes revealed reduction of Glut2 expression levels with consequent impairment of glucose uptake and upregulation of CD36, a major hepatic free fatty acid transporter. Together these findings provide strong evidence that dysfunctional IC due to abnormal IDE regulation directly impairs postprandial hepatic glucose disposal and increases susceptibility to dysmetabolic conditions in the setting of Western diet/lifestyle.

Parasiticidal fungi have been used in several in vivo experiments in livestock farms worldwide, constituting an effective tool for the biocontrol of gastrointestinal parasites in grazing animals. In the first year of study, two groups of eight first-season pasturing ewe lambs infected by strongyles were dewormed with albendazole, and then, the test group received an oral dose of 106 chlamydospores of Mucor circinelloides and 106 Duddingtonia flagrans individually and thrice a week from mid-September to May (FS1), while the control group remained without fungi (CT1). In the second year, two new groups of first-season grazing ewe lambs were treated with ivermectin and subjected to the same experimental design (FS2 and CT2, respectively). The anthelmintic efficacy was 96.6% (CT1), 95.6% (FS1), 96.1% (CT2), and 95.1% (FS2). The counts of strongyle egg output increased in the control groups (CT1 and CT2) throughout the study and reached numbers higher than 600 eggs per gram of feces (EPG), while in FS1 and FS2, they were <250 EPG. The values of red blood cell parameters registered for CT1 and CT2 were lower than those of the reference standards, while a significant increment was recorded in FS1 and FS2, and values within the physiological range were attained. It is concluded that integrating efficient anthelminthic deworming with rotational pasturing and the regular intake of chlamydospores of M. circinelloides and D. flagrans provides a helpful strategy for maintaining low levels of strongyle egg output in first-season grazing ewe lambs and improves their health status.
